LBP-Structure Optimization With Symmetry and Uniformity Regularizations for Scene Classification. |
Abstract | ||
---|---|---|
Local binary pattern (LBP) and its variants have been widely used in many visual recognition tasks. Most existing approaches utilize predefined LBP structures to extract LBP features. Recently, data-driven LBP structures have shown promising results.
